Kristian Dimitrov is a 29-year-old football player who plays as a center back for Levski Sofia, born on February 27, 1997. Follow Kristian Dimitrov on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.

In the 2025/2026 First Professional League season, Kristian Dimitrov has recorded 1 goal, 0 assists, 1,710 minutes, 2 yellow cards.

Kristian Dimitrov scores highly on Goals and Minutes compared to center backs in the First Professional League.

Kristian Dimitrov's career has also included time at Hajduk Split, CFR Cluj, Botev Plovdiv, and PFK Montana 1921.

On the international stage, Kristian Dimitrov has represented Bulgaria and Bulgaria U19.

Throughout their career, Kristian Dimitrov has won 3 titles: Liga I (2021/2022) with CFR Cluj and Cup (2016/2017) and Super Cup (2017/2018) with Botev Plovdiv.

Kristian Dimitrov has competed in First Professional League, World Cup UEFA qualification, EURO Qualification qualification, 1. Division, Liga I Championship Group, and UEFA Nations League B.
